Proverbs 6:4-11
4
Allow no sleep to your eyes,
no slumber to your eyelids.
5
Free yourself, like a gazelle from the hand of the hunter,
like a bird from the snare of the fowler.
6
Go to the ant, you sluggard;
consider its ways and be wise!
7
It has no commander,
no overseer or ruler,
8
yet it stores its provisions in summer
and gathers its food at harvest.
9
How long will you lie there, you sluggard?
When will you get up from your sleep?
10
A little sleep, a little slumber,
a little folding of the hands to rest—
11
and poverty will come on you like a bandit
and scarcity like an armed man.
